Corunna woman celebrating $88K lotto prize

A grandmother from Corunna is celebrating after winning the $88,888 top prize in the OLG's Instant Wild 8 game.

Debbie Taylor said she enjoys playing LOTTO 6/49 and INSTANT games regularly. "I picked up my ticket after work one day and played it later that night," said Taylor. "When I noticed I won, I showed my husband – we both thought something was wrong," she shared while at the OLG Prize Centre in Toronto to pick up her winnings.

"I was so happy, I did a little happy dance."

She plans to pay some bills and save some money for a rainy day.

The winning ticket was purchased at Ken's Mini Mart on St. Clair Parkway in Corunna.
